  • Abstract
    This paper presents a method of discovering the selection law for compatibility of medicines in prescriptions base on the theory of Structural Partial-Ordered Attribute Diagram and Association rules analysis. First, we deal with the decision formal context of 68 prescriptions about Taiyang disease syndrome in "Treatise on Cold Pathogenic Diseases" based on principle of the optimization. Then, we generate a new partial-order attribute diagram in order to get the minimum reduction and rule acquisition. Finally, we base on association rules mining to the law of coordination and properties of partial order structure graph in each drug of the location of the contrast, rule extraction and knowledge discovery. It was concluded that the method proposed in this paper works well in treating of the disease of drug compatibility for data analysis and summarizing the law of drug compatibility. The method plays a great significant role for providing a scientific and advanced technological means in the heritage of Traditional Chinese Medicine.
